Zootopia 2 Review: Disney’s Epic Return to the Adventure of Animals and Chaos – Release Date, Trailer, Soundtrack & Cast Details Inside!

Nine years later, fans of Zootopia can finally return to the enchanting world of Judy Hopps and Nick Wilde. The highly anticipated Zootopia 2 is here, filled with vibrant visuals and the warmth that Disney is known for. While it might not reach the heights of the Oscar-winning original, it delights with humor and touching moments.

A Peek into the Story

In the sequel, Judy and Nick have teamed up as police officers. Their partnership often leads to laughable chaos. A slip-up with Chief Bogo sends them on a new adventure involving an elite family, a charity event, and a mysterious artifact everyone wants.

A standout in this adventure is Gary De Snake—a surprising and lovable blue viper with cowboy skills. Initially seen as a threat, he becomes a key player in the story, drawing everyone into a fun citywide chase through lively markets and unexpected neighborhoods.

Behind the Scenes

Directors Jared Bush and Byron Howard bring a vibrant and dynamic vision to the film. They fill each scene with visual gags and clever nods to the world they’ve built. Their creativity shines through in action sequences, making them more thrilling than what we saw nine years ago. A hedge maze chase and a gala heist keep the excitement flowing.

The Cast Shines

The voice cast is impressive. Ginnifer Goodwin and Jason Bateman reprise their roles seamlessly. Idris Elba remains a comedic highlight as the stressed Chief Bogo. Other notable performances come from David Strathairn and Macaulay Culkin, adding an amusing flair to the Lynxley family. Ke Huy Quan’s portrayal of Gary is particularly memorable.

Final Thoughts

While Zootopia 2 may not hit the emotional highs of its predecessor, it offers enough laughs and heart to keep audiences engaged. The world of Zootopia remains alive, and the new characters bring a refreshing vibe. The film is a great reminder that, while coexistence can be tough, it’s always worth striving for.
